vimarsana.com
Home
Afl Game On
Top Locations Tagged with Afl Game On
Afl Game On in Australia - /Sports-club near Darwin
1). Afl Nt Game Development Marrara Nt Australia
vimarsana © 2020. All Rights Reserved.